GeniusGIS is an open-source geographic information system (GIS) software for working with maps and geographic data. It provides tools for creating maps, analyzing spatial data, and managing geospatial databases.
ZoneSavvy is a cloud-based DNS management platform that allows users to manage their DNS records and settings easily through a intuitive web interface. It provides features like automatic SSL certificate provisioning, geo-routing, and failover.
